The relevant differential equation is a third-order equation on $\\mathbb{CP}^1$ with two irregular singularities. We employ the exact WKB method to study solutions to such a third-order equation and the associated Stokes phenomena. We also investigate the exact quantization condition for a certain spectral problem. Moreover, exact WKB analysis leads us to consider new Darboux coordinates on a moduli space of flat SL(3,$\\mathbb{C}$)-connections.
